Calhoun County, Administrative division in Texas Gulf Coast, United States.
This administrative division spans coastal plains and wetlands along the Texas Gulf Coast, featuring Port Lavaca as its main population center and several bays. The landscape is shaped by water and marshes that define how the land looks and how people relate to it.
Established in 1846, the county grew through maritime commerce and early shipping activities. These economic foundations shaped where people settled and made the region an important trading area.
Fishing and oyster farming traditions remain central to how residents live and work here, shaping daily routines and local food culture. These practices appear naturally in restaurants and markets, where seafood forms the heart of what people eat.
The county is easy to navigate by car, with Port Lavaca serving as the hub for services and administration. The flat terrain makes getting around straightforward, especially for visitors exploring the coastal areas.
The county contains barrier islands that act as natural shields against Gulf storms, protecting the mainland while creating unique wildlife habitats. These islands remain largely inaccessible to most visitors, preserving their wild character.
